For the cups-
- Plastic wine cups
- Black cookie icing
- Orange cookie icing
- Purple cookie icing
- Icing tips
- Large eyeball candies
- Silver pearl sprinkles
- Black and white striped straws
There’s no real directions. Just put the icing on the clean cups. Then add the big eyes and sprinkles. You got this!
Now for the best part…the frappés!
For the Green Apple Monster Halloween Frappé…
1 cup ice cubes
1/2 cup almond milk (or regular milk)
1/4 cup whipping cream
1/4 cup pineapple juice
3 tablespoons Torani Green Apple Syrup
Blend and serve with whipped cream and Halloween sprinkles!
For the Bloody Orange Monster Halloween Frappé…
1 cup ice cubes
1/2 cup almond milk
1/4 cup whipping cream
1/4 cup cranberry juice
3 tablespoons Torani Blood Orange Syrup
Blend and serve with whipped cream and Halloween sprinkles.
